diff options
author | Roland Knall <rknall@gmail.com> | 2019-08-04 10:47:01 +0200 |
---|---|---|
committer | Roland Knall <rknall@gmail.com> | 2019-08-05 12:33:04 +0000 |
commit | d043439e1c4f8cb7a224d6afa82d1ff1975cdc76 (patch) | |
tree | 648ea1a71f42289933f0e8786240867fbc6e7af1 /ui/qt/sequence_dialog.cpp | |
parent | 94f9563f5d50eb0e70be100feace5e00ad658d3c (diff) |
Qt: Sequence Dialog simplify context menu
And minor UI changes
Change-Id: Ieed1e5090c0f5adc6e41b386d9950443b30eb2da
Reviewed-on: https://code.wireshark.org/review/34180
Petri-Dish: Roland Knall <rknall@gmail.com>
Tested-by: Petri Dish Buildbot
Reviewed-by: Roland Knall <rknall@gmail.com>
Diffstat (limited to 'ui/qt/sequence_dialog.cpp')
-rw-r--r-- | ui/qt/sequence_dialog.cpp |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/ui/qt/sequence_dialog.cpp b/ui/qt/sequence_dialog.cpp index 84295b4716..20ae5497ee 100644 --- a/ui/qt/sequence_dialog.cpp +++ b/ui/qt/sequence_dialog.cpp @@ -133,7 +133,8 @@ SequenceDialog::SequenceDialog(QWidget &parent, CaptureFile &cf, SequenceInfo *i ctx_menu_.addAction(ui->actionZoomIn); ctx_menu_.addAction(ui->actionZoomOut); - ctx_menu_.addAction(ui->actionReset); + QAction * action = ctx_menu_.addAction(tr("Reset Diagram"), this, SLOT(resetView())); + action->setToolTip(tr("Reset the diagram to its initial state.")); ctx_menu_.addSeparator(); ctx_menu_.addAction(ui->actionMoveRight10); ctx_menu_.addAction(ui->actionMoveLeft10); @@ -150,6 +151,10 @@ SequenceDialog::SequenceDialog(QWidget &parent, CaptureFile &cf, SequenceInfo *i ui->addressComboBox->setCurrentIndex(0); + QPushButton * btn = ui->buttonBox->addButton(tr("Reset Diagram"), QDialogButtonBox::ActionRole); + btn->setToolTip(tr("Reset the diagram to its initial state.")); + connect(btn, &QPushButton::clicked, this, &SequenceDialog::resetView); + sequence_items_t item_data; item_data.curr_index = 0; @@ -537,7 +542,7 @@ void SequenceDialog::resetAxes(bool keep_lower) sp->replot(QCustomPlot::rpHint); } -void SequenceDialog::on_resetButton_clicked() +void SequenceDialog::resetView() { resetAxes(); } @@ -629,11 +634,6 @@ void SequenceDialog::on_addressComboBox_activated(int index) fillDiagram(); } -void SequenceDialog::on_actionReset_triggered() -{ - on_resetButton_clicked(); -} - void SequenceDialog::on_actionMoveRight10_triggered() { panAxes(10, 0); |